
Bollywood superstar Salman Khan has announced the release date of his upcoming film “Sikandar” Directed by AR Murugadoss, the movie will hit theatres worldwide on March 30, which is a Sunday.
Salman shared a new poster of the film on social media, writing, “See you in theatres worldwide on 30th March! #Sikandar.”

This is not the first time Salman Khan has chosen a Sunday for a movie release. In 2023, his film Tiger 3 was also released on a Sunday, coinciding with Diwali. However, some trade experts felt that he missed the chance to fully benefit from the festival weekend.

A Film with Action and Emotions
Sikandar is special because it marks Salman Khan’s first collaboration with Rashmika Mandanna. The movie is not just an action-packed entertainer but also has deep emotional elements.
Director AR Murugadoss explained, “This film is not just about action; it also has strong family emotions. While Ghajini was about a boyfriend-girlfriend love story, Sikandar focuses on a husband-wife relationship. It explores modern family dynamics and the emotional gaps between couples.”
He also added, “Just like Ghajini had a surprise emotional depth, Sikandar will also touch viewers’ hearts with its storyline.”

Star Cast and Production
The film also features Kajal Aggarwal, Sathyaraj, and Sharman Joshi in important roles.
Sikandar is produced by Sajid Nadiadwala under Nadiadwala Grandson Entertainment.
